DeWitt Co. voters say "no" to landfill expansion again

11/6/2008 11:16:00 AM
By: Eric Stock

A group fighting a proposed expansion of the Clinton Landfill says the public has spoken. DeWitt County voters -- by a two to one margin Tuesday -- asked the county board to rescind its support for the expansion to allow chemical waste. County voters struck down a similar measure earlier this year -- asking the public whether it should support the expansion. WATCH Clinton Landfill President Matt Varble says the county board can't ignore a second overwhelming vote against the landfill expansion.

But County Board Chairman Steve Lobb says how the board voters doesn't matter -- because the EPA has the final say.
